Job Description:
Our company is looking to hire a GDPR Consultant to join our team who is committed to providing excellent service and professional advice to the company and its customers.
Responsibilities:
- Inform, advise and issue recommendations to the Company regarding compliance with data protection laws including GDPR, and Company policies and guidelines with respect to data protection;
- Identification of business processes and systems that relate to personal data and are deemed in-scope for GDPR.
- Manage escalated queries from all parts of the business, bringing them to resolution by developing effective solutions;
- Conduct risk assessments for high-risk processing in connection with GDPR requirements, including data security, security breach notifications, privacy by design, legitimate interest, purpose limitation and fair processing;
- Design and document the flows of personal data within the company’s operations
- Represent the company in dealing with Data Protection Commission Officers, including complaints and data breach notifications;
- Track and maintain a log of all incidents, complaints, data breaches and notifications;
- Work with the management team to assess and improve business processes
- Identify and document gaps to achieve compliance with the Regulation (GDPR) and translate those to actionable recommendations
- Develop and roll out a programme of staff awareness training to achieve compliance and foster a culture of data privacy within the organisation;
- Promote data security policies within the company and provide advice on new projects or business
